This episode comes from the Short Drama Forum 2025 Q3 Edition, a global roundtable connecting short drama creators from across cultures.
🎤 Our guest is Kunlin Wang — a bilingual director who transitioned from academic filmmaking into the high-pressure world of Chinese vertical short dramas.
Her breakout project, “Makeup Sex”, showcases everything we love about this genre: intense emotional beats, sharp plot twists, and cinematic pacing — all under 60 seconds.
In this forum session, Kunlin shares:
- How she directs 1-minute stories with emotional impact and narrative density
- The creative challenges of adapting short drama to international markets
- Why female creators might have a unique edge in vertical storytelling
- What it’s like to move from film school to commercial platforms, and how to stay creatively sharp
